Overview
The 9th Annual Meeting of the International Academy for Clinical Hematology (IACH) takes place 15–17 October 2026 at Le Méridien Paris Arc de Triomphe, Paris, France, and simultaneously online via live broadcast. Chaired by Prof. Mohamad Mohty (France) and Prof. Arnon Nagler (Israel), the meeting has grown into one of Europe's most focused clinical-hematology forums — deliberately built around controversy, case discussion and panel debate rather than one-way lecturing.
The 2026 edition runs four parallel scientific tracks under one roof:
- IACH — the core plenary track, including the Awards Session.
- COMydAL — Controversies in Myelodysplastic syndromes and Acute Leukemia (MDS I–III, AML I–III, CMML/MDS-MPN).
- COLYM — Controversies in Lymphoma (aggressive and indolent lymphoma, Hodgkin, CLL, cellular therapy in lymphoma).
- MPNCo&D — MPN Controversies & Debates (myelofibrosis, PV/ET, JAK inhibitor sequencing, novel agents).
- Transplant track — allogeneic HCT and cellular therapy: conditioning, GVHD prophylaxis, post-HCT management, complications and transplantation in non-malignant disease.
Why attend
Hematology is moving faster than the guidelines can absorb — TP53-mutated myeloid neoplasms, menin and IDH inhibitors in AML, MRD-driven transplant decisions, CAR-T versus alloHCT in high-risk B-ALL, gene therapy for sickle cell disease, and CAR-T in autoimmune disease all appear on the 2026 agenda. IACH is designed for the clinician who has to translate those data into Monday-morning decisions: nearly every session ends in a panel discussion with the full faculty, and the case-based industry symposia deal directly with sequencing and toxicity management.
